Gail India has commenced work on the Jagdishpur-Haldia pipeline project. In the first phase, the company has started work on the pipeline that connects Hindustan Fertiliser Corp’s unit at Barauni in Bihar to Indian Oil Corp’s unit. The gas network will supply fuel to major industries. The first phase of the project involves laying a 341-km trunk pipeline from Phulpur in Allahabad to Dobhi in Gaya and drive pipeline connectivity to Barauni and Patna from Dobhi. “An investment of over ₹2,300 crore is expected to be made in Bihar on this project,” GAIL said in a statement to the exchanges. Shares of Gail India inched up 0.33 per cent at ₹291 on the BSE.

The board of Synergy Bizcon on Wednesday decided to apply for listing of its equity shares on the trading platform of the National Stock Exchange of India. The board also decided to expand its business activities by launching an e-commerce platform to reach customers worldwide. This e-commerce platform is expected to be ready within six months. Shares of Synergy Bizcon jumped 4.38 per cent at ₹154.90 on the BSE.

Nila Infrastructures has received an order for ₹41.30 crore from Ahmedabad Municipal Corporation. The order is for construction of 816 EWS residential flats and 24 shops, including internal infrastructure and development work. This is the third order for Nila Infra from Ahmedabad Municipal Corporation. The company expects steady cash flow considering the funding dynamics of the project. Shares of Nila Infrastructures closed flat at ₹8.20 on the NSE.
